Analysis
In 2023, outbound mobility ratio, all regions, both sexes (uis estimate) in Malta stood at 5.0%. That is the lowest value across all 26 years on record.
That represents a change of down 15.3% on the previous year and down 66.8% over ten years.
Over the whole period, outbound mobility ratio, all regions, both sexes (uis estimate) in Malta peaked at 15.1% in 2013 and was at its lowest, 5.0%, in 2023.
That places Malta 100th out of 175 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 26 years of available data.
